Sea Ray 19 SPX: BoatTEST Review

Reviewed by Jeff Hammond

Boat Test Review on BoatTest.com

Overview

The Sea Ray 19 SPX Select is designed as an entry-level boat that appeals to first-time buyers seeking a manageable size combined with upscale features and finishes. With an 8 foot 4 inch beam and narrowed gunnels, the boat maximizes cockpit space and versatility, making it suitable for those who want a premium boating experience without complexity. Its design also caters to users on size-restricted lakes, offering a balance of performance and comfort.

Exterior Design and Cockpit Layout

The cockpit entrance is angled to preserve seating space, featuring a two-across portside seat that can be configured for forward or aft-facing use with wraparound bolsters and a removable backrest. The forward cushion lifts out for storage beneath the aft cushion, allowing a traditional forward-facing arrangement. The stern seating accommodates three passengers comfortably, complemented by a small recessed storage area with a stainless beverage holder. The cockpit depth measures three feet, enhancing safety. The helm seat, new for this model year, includes a soft-touch back with wraparound sides, swivels, slides, and has a flip-up bolster, allowing it to integrate into the cockpit social area when swiveled around.

Bow and Swim Platform Features

At the bow, the seating arrangement includes two lounge seats with wraparound bolsters and a filler cushion that converts the space into a sun pad. Removing the forward cushion reveals steps to the forward cap rail, while the aft seating area comfortably seats three, creating a social space. The stern features a sun pad atop the engine compartment measuring two feet three inches by five feet six inches, ideal for sunbathing. Just behind is a swim platform extending one foot ten inches from the transom. An optional collapsible tower with an integrated bimini provides shade and elevates the user 2 feet 6 inches above the deck, offering a lower profile for storage when collapsed.

Storage and Upgrades

Storage solutions include a built-in insulated cooler beneath the aft seat with additional storage alongside. A covered carry-on cooler is located at the cockpit walkthrough, featuring gutters that channel water to a single drain. The sole storage hatch measures 47 inches by 17 inches and is nine inches deep, secured by turn-and-lock latches, though lift-and-lock, lockable latches would be preferable. A glove storage box above the port console houses the stereo system in a lockable, protected enclosure. Side access doors provide entry to the console interior, and bow storage compartments under the seats are carpeted, mirroring each other on both sides.

Interior and Trim Packages

The 19 SPX Select offers upscale interior treatments, including wood trim accents at the helm and port side, complemented by optional vinyl weave snap-in carpet over non-skid decking. Four trim packages are available, with the captain's package featuring a digital depth finder, battery switch, and premium helm seat. The select package upgrades upholstery with pleated bulwarks, bead welting, contrast stitching, custom embroidery, LED lighting, a premium dash, and stainless steel components. Optional C-deck non-skid matting provides a teak-like appearance without absorbing excessive heat. Additional features include a stainless grab handle near the ladder and a stereo remote.

Helm and Operational Features

The helm area is appointed with a hand-stitched vinyl visor featuring UV-resistant contrast stitching over three gauges. The wooden leather-wrapped steering wheel matches the wood trim on the dash panel. Premium appointments continue with pleated bulwarks, a padded armrest, stainless drink holder, and an accessory plug. The engine compartment houses a standard 135 horsepower 3-liter Mercruiser, with options up to 220 horsepower and a 200 horsepower 4.5-liter Mercruiser. Maintenance is facilitated by easy access to components, a comprehensive maintenance schedule displayed on the top panel, and a QR code linking to type-specific instructional videos. A port-side shelf provides convenient storage for oil and rags.

Performance and Handling

Equipped with the optional 200 horsepower 4.5-liter Mercruiser paired with a 19-inch Black Max propeller, the 19 SPX Select achieved a top speed of 47.5 miles per hour. Its most efficient cruising speed was recorded at 24.2 miles per hour at 2,500 RPM, consuming 4.6 gallons of fuel per hour, which translates to nearly six hours and 142 miles of range with a 10% fuel reserve. The boat planes in 3.7 seconds, accelerates to 30 miles per hour in 5.8 seconds, and continues through 30 in 8.7 seconds. Handling is exemplary, with the boat maintaining control during aggressive maneuvers without chine walk, rolling comfortably 19 degrees into turns. It responds quickly to steering and throttle inputs and cuts cleanly through waves with minimal spray at normal speeds. Freeboard measures 29 inches at the bow and 33 inches aft, contributing to a safe and stable ride.

Conclusion

The Sea Ray 19 SPX Select is a premium-quality boat tailored for entry-level boaters who desire an upscale experience in a manageable size. Its thoughtful design maximizes cockpit space and versatility while offering excellent performance and handling characteristics. The range of trim and power options, combined with practical storage solutions and refined interior details, make it a compelling choice for those navigating size-restricted waters or seeking a stylish, safe, and fun boating platform.
